#e591c3 color RGB value is (229,145,195). #e591c3 color name is Custom Color color.

#e591c3 hex color red value is 229, green value is 145 and the blue value of its RGB is 195.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#e591c3 hue: 0.90, saturation: 0.62 and the lightness value of e591c3 is 0.73.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#e591c3 color hex is 0.00, 0.37, 0.15, 0.10. Web safe color of #e591c3 is #cc99cc. Color #e591c3 contains mainly PINK color.

About #E591C3 Custom Color

#E591C3 (Custom Color) is a pink-based color with RGB values of 229, 145, 195. This color belongs to the pink color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#e591c3,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#e591c3 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#e591c3), RGB (rgb(229, 145, 195)), HSL (hsl(324, 62%, 73%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cc99cc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
